Prevalence of Bone Mineral Disease in Children with Acute Kidney Disease on Continuous Renal Replacement Therapy: A Case Control Study
BackgroundContinuous kidney replacement therapy (CKRT) with regional citrate anticoagulation (RCA) is preferred in critically ill children with acute kidney disease (AKD). It is unclear whether CKRT exacerbates risk of bone mineral disease in AKD. We designed a case-control study to e...
